Output fddb191e1e9cc8e77114c2e8d289d151ea71de6d8effbbe6f93b00dabe9e95ff:0

value
135000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ddc2fca6eb78c9bb4d517ddc21fe993477dcef3 OP_EQUAL
address
3BhuMHuATANxiz2Rsyqv8L6Skj2r26PhU7
transaction
fddb191e1e9cc8e77114c2e8d289d151ea71de6d8effbbe6f93b00dabe9e95ff
confirmations
513944
spent
true